Armed Citizen® Today

An Indiana homeowner defended his property from an alleged intruder on the evening of Jan. 2, 2024.

At 7 p.m., 911 operators received a call from an Indianapolis resident who reported that a person was actively breaking into their home. While on the phone, the homeowner told the operator that shots were being fired. When officers arrived at the house later, they found a 22-year-old suspect who had suffered gunshot wounds, and he was pronounced dead at the scene.

The homeowner suffered no injuries during the invasion and after being taken to local police station for an interview, he was released. Officers believe there was at least one other suspect involved in the attempted home invasion, but they have not yet uncovered that suspect. (Indy Star; Indianapolis, Ind.; 1/2/24)

From the Armed Citizen® Archives – April 1983

A man and two women entered a Largo, Fla., diamond brokerage. After forcing the owner to the floor at gunpoint, one of the women accosted employee William Seabrook, striking him on the head with a crowbar. Though dazed, he removed a revolver from a desk and confronted the would-be robbers. They fled the premises, pursued by Seabrook, who apprehended the male bandit and one female accomplice. (The Sun; Clearwater, Fla.)
